Kokpit - võimas tööriist mitme brauseri jälgimiseks ja haldamiseks veebibrauseri abil


Kokpit on hõlpsasti kasutatav, kerge ja lihtne, kuid samas võimas GNU/Linuxi serverite kaughaldur, see on interaktiivne serverihalduse kasutajaliides, mis pakub veebibrauseri kaudu reaalajas Linuxi seanssi.

See võib töötada mitmetes Linuxi distributsioonides, sealhulgas Debian, Ubuntu, Fedora, CentOS, RHEL, Arch Linux.

Cockpit muudab Linuxi leitavaks, võimaldades süsteemiadministraatoritel hõlpsalt ja usaldusväärselt täita selliseid ülesandeid nagu konteinerite käivitamine, salvestusruumi haldamine, võrgukonfiguratsioonid, logikontroll koos paljude teistega.

Selle kasutamise ajal saavad kasutajad hõlpsasti Linuxi terminali ja veebibrauseri vahel vahetada ilma igasuguste tõrgeteta. Oluline on see, et kui kasutaja käivitab teenuse Cockpit'i kaudu, saab selle terminali kaudu peatada ja terminalis ilmneva tõrke korral kuvatakse see Cockpit'i ajakirja liideses.

  1. Lubab ühe piloodiseansi ajal mitme serveri haldamist.
  2. Pakub terminaliaknas veebipõhist kestat.
  3. Konteinereid saab hallata Dockeri kaudu.
  4. toetab süsteemi kasutajakontode tõhusat haldamist.
  5. Kogub Performance Co-Pilot raamistiku abil süsteemi jõudlusteavet ja kuvab selle graafikus.
  6. Toetab süsteemi konfiguratsiooni ja diagnostilise teabe kogumist sos-report abil.
  7. Toetab ka Kubernetese klastrit või Openshift v3 klastrit.
  8. Võimaldab muuta võrguseadeid ja palju muud.

Kuidas installida kokpit Linuxi süsteemidesse

Cockpiti saate installida kõigisse Linuxi distributsioonidesse nende ametlikest vaikehoidlatest, nagu näidatud:

Cockpiti installimiseks ja lubamiseks Fedora jaotustes kasutage järgmisi käske.

# yum install cockpit
# systemctl enable --now cockpit.socket
# firewall-cmd --add-service=cockpit
# firewall-cmd --add-service=cockpit --permanent

Kokpit lisatakse Red Hat Enterprise Linux Extras hoidlasse versioonidest 7.1 ja uuematest:

# subscription-manager repos --enable rhel-7-server-extras-rpms
# systemctl enable --now cockpit.socket
# firewall-cmd --add-service=cockpit
# firewall-cmd --add-service=cockpit --permanent

Kokpitit ei kaasata Debiani ametlikesse hoidlatesse, kuid installite selle järgmise repositooriumi abil, mis sisaldab iganädalasi ehitisi spetsiaalselt Debiani ebastabiilse jaoks:

Kõigepealt lisage järgmine hoidla faili /etc/apt/sources.list .

deb https://fedorapeople.org/groups/cockpit/debian unstable main

Järgmisena importige Cockpit'i allkirjastamisvõti ja käivitage selle installimiseks järgmine käsusari.

$ sudo apt-key adv --keyserver sks-keyservers.net --recv-keys F1BAA57C
$ sudo apt-get update
$ sudo apt-get install cockpit
$ sudo systemctl enable --now cockpit.socket

Ubuntu ja Linux Mint jaotustes pole Cockpit kaasas, kuid saate selle installida ametlikust Cockpit PPA-st, käivitades järgmised käsud:

$ sudo add-apt-repository ppa:cockpit-project/cockpit
$ sudo apt-get update
$ sudo apt-get install cockpit
$ sudo systemctl enable --now cockpit.socket

Arch Linuxi kasutajad saavad Cockpit'i installida Archi kasutajahoidlast järgmise käsu abil.

# yaourt cockpit
# systemctl start cockpit
# systemctl enable cockpit.socket

Kuidas kasutada kokpit Linuxis

Kui Cockpit on edukalt installitud, saate sellele juurde pääseda veebibrauseri abil järgmistes asukohtades.

https://ip-address:9090
OR
https://server.domain.com:9090

Sisestage allolevasse liidesesse sisselogimiseks süsteemi kasutajanimi ja parool:

Pärast sisselogimist kuvatakse teile protsessori, mälu, ketta sisend/väljundi ja võrguliikluse süsteemiteabe ja toimivusgraafikute kokkuvõte, nagu on näha järgmisel pildil:

Juhtpaneeli menüü kõrval on teenused. Siin saate vaadata lehti Sihtmärgid, Süsteemiteenused, Pistikupesad, Taimerid ja teed.

Allpool olev liides näitab teie süsteemis töötavate teenuste kasutamist.

Selle haldamiseks võite klõpsata ühel teenusel. Soovitud funktsionaalsuse saamiseks klõpsake lihtsalt rippmenüüdel.

Menüü Logid kuvatakse logide leht, mis võimaldab logide kontrollimist. Logid on jaotatud vigade, hoiatuste, teadete ja kõigi kategooriatesse, nagu alloleval pildil.

Lisaks saate logisid vaadata ka aja põhjal, näiteks viimase 24 HR-i või 7 päeva logid.

Ühe logikirje kontrollimiseks klõpsake sellel lihtsalt.

Cockpit võimaldab teil ka süsteemis kasutajakontosid hallata, minge tööriistadesse ja klõpsake valikut Kontod. Kasutajakontol klõpsamine võimaldab teil vaadata kasutajakonto üksikasju.

Süsteemikasutaja lisamiseks klõpsake nuppu\"Loo uus konto" ja sisestage vajalik kasutajainfo allpool olevasse liidesesse.

Terminaliakna saamiseks minge Tööriistad → Terminal.

Kuidas lisada Linux Server kokpitisse

Oluline: pidage meeles, et Cockpit'i juhtpaneelil jälgimiseks peate Cockpit installima kõikidesse Linuxi kaugserveritesse. Nii et palun installige see enne uue serveri lisamist Cockpitisse.

Uue serveri lisamiseks klõpsake armatuurlaual, näete allolevat ekraani. Klõpsake märgil (+) ja sisestage serveri IP-aadress. Pidage meeles, et teave iga lisatud serveri kohta kuvatakse Cockpitis, kasutades erinevat värvi.

Samamoodi saate Cockpit'i alla lisada palju Linuxi servereid ja hallata seda tõhusalt ilma probleemideta.

Praegu on see kõik, kuid võite rohkem uurida, kui olete installinud selle lihtsa ja suurepärase serveri kaughalduri.

Kokpiti ametlik dokumentatsioon: http://cockpit-project.org/guide/latest/

Kui teil on küsimusi või ettepanekuid ja tagasisidet selle teema kohta, kasutage meiega tagasipöördumiseks allolevat kommentaaride jaotist.